NAD+ nucleosidase activity, cyclic ADP-ribose generating [GO_0061809]
Catalysis of the reaction: NAD+ + H2O = ADP-D-ribose + nicotinamide + H+, in a two step reaction: first an ADP-ribosyl cyclase reaction to synthesise cyclic ADP-ribose, followed by a cyclic ADP-ribose hydrolase reaction to generate (linear) ADP-ribose.
